In the food processing industry, because the equipment is in a harsh environment such as humidity and high temperature, the correct electrical installation of the mechanical equipment plays a great role in ensuring the safe operation of production. In electromechanical equipment, how to prevent electric shock and protect personal safety is always an important issue. There are many forms of electric shock, which can be roughly divided into direct contact and indirect contact. Direct electric shock refers to the electric shock that occurs when the human body directly contacts a charged body. In addition to isolation and reinforced insulation, it is generally difficult to perform other protections, especially for two-phase electric shocks. The indirect electrical contact refers to the failure of the shell due to insulation damage, which makes the originally uncharged objects charged. If the human body touches these objects, the electric shock is caused. Generally speaking, the most important measure of electric shock protection is grounding protection. The most important technical measure of indirect electrical protection is grounding protection, and the core principle of grounding protection is to cut off the power supply of the faulty equipment in time after the equipment encounters a shell fault, so as to avoid further indirect electrical contact.In the actual installation work of electromechanical equipment, many people think that the "grounding" is directly connected to the earth.
